Which COM port is my USB to TTL Cable ?

When the USB to TTL cable is installed windows assigns a COM port number for the device.  To find out which COM port number is assigned to the Device follow the steps below.

1. Ensure that the USB to TTL cable is connected to your PC
2. Open 'start | Control Panel'
3. Select 'Performance and Maintenance' if using category view (otherwise ignore this step)
4. Select 'System' to open the System Properties Dialog box
5. Select the 'Hardware' Tab
6. Select 'Device Manager'
7. Expand the 'Ports (COM & LTP)' Tree to list all the available Serial and Parallel ports on your PC.

There should be an entry 'USB2TTL Serial Port' with the COM number in brackets.
